Lablabi
Lablabi is a Tunisian chickpea soup assembled over torn day-old bread with garlic, cumin, harissa, lemon and olive oil. Its customisable garnishes make a humble bowl intensely aromatic.

5 ステップ
Simmer the chickpeas and their liquid with garlic, cumin and salt for 20 minutes.
Poach the eggs separately until the whites set and the yolks remain soft.
Divide torn bread among deep bowls and ladle over enough hot chickpea broth to soften it.
Add chickpeas and an egg to each bowl, then season with harissa and lemon juice.
Finish generously with olive oil, extra cumin and capers.
Let each diner add harissa, lemon, olive oil, capers and a soft egg to taste.
